Premier League opening-weekend fixtures •FULL LIST

The FrontierThe FrontierJune 18, 2025 1330 Minutes read0

The fixtures for the 2025–26 Premier League season have been released, marking the official countdown to the new campaign.

The 2025/26 season dates have also been confirmed, with the opening match round starting on Friday, August 15, 2025.

The final match round will be played on Sunday, May 24, 2026, when all matches will kick off simultaneously as usual.

Here are all the fixtures scheduled for the Premier League’s opening weekend:

Friday, 15 August

Liverpool v Bournemouth (20:00)

Saturday, 16 August

Aston Villa v Newcastle (12:30)

Brighton v Fulham (15:00)

Nottingham Forest v Brentford (15:00)

Sunderland v West Ham (15:00)

Tottenham v Burnley (15:00)

Wolverhampton Wanderers v Manchester City (17:30)

Sunday, 17 August

Chelsea v Crystal Palace (14:00)

Manchester United v Arsenal (16:30)

Monday, 18 August

Leeds v Everton (20:00)
